Note that this process differs from lip sync for 3D characters. To make a character talk, animators choose a timed sequence of visemes based on the corresponding speech. Once installed, enable the add-on with the checkbox. Lip sync for 2D animation is typically done by rst creating a discrete set of mouth shapes (visemes) that map to individ-ual units of speech for each character.
